Modern Many Particle Physics Atomic Gases Nanostructures and Quantum Liquids (H/C)
This Book is Devoted to the Description of Bosonic and Fermionic Systems Metallic Clusters; Quantum Dots, Wires, Rings and Molecules; Trapped Fermi and Bose Atoms; Liquid Drops of Helium; Electron Gas in Different Dimensions and Geometries With and Without Magnetic Fields. Extensively Updated With 200 Extra Pages, the New Edition of This Successful Book Includes the Field's Cutting-Edge Areas Spin-Orbit Coupling in Heterostructures and Spintronics; the Conductivity Problem - Conductivity of Quantum Wires, Magnetoconductivity of Nanostructures, Spin-Hall Conductivity; Atomic Fermi Gases in Traps; Non-Collinear Local Spin Density Approximation Calculations; and Brueckner-Hartree-Fock in Finite Size Systems.
